Since each parent contributes 1 allele to their offspring, we can expect a even distribution of 4 allele combinations in the offspring of these fish. They are
s1s2 = s1 from 1st parent, s2 from 2nd parent
s1s4 = s1 from 1st parent, s4 from 2nd parent
s3s2 = s3 from 1st parent, s2 from 2nd parent
s3s4 = s3 from 1st parent, s4 from 2nd parent
Since both the s1s4 and s3s2 offspring have 5 units of color, that would indicate that 50% of their offspring will have 5 units of color.</span>

<span>Endotherms</span> <span>require</span> <span>a higher
metabolic rate</span> <span>than</span> <span>ectotherms</span>. This is because <span>endotherms</span> maintain a <span>regular/</span> constant body temperature while <span>ectotherms</span> depend on the heat in the <span>environment</span> to regulate body <span>temperature</span>.
Therefore, <span>endotherms</span> must eat regularly to
maintain this metabolic rate and <span>sustain</span> <span>constant</span> temperatures.
The ability of the kidneys to
concentrate urine is dependent on the maintenance of an osmolarity gradient
between the interstitial fluid of the cortex and the medulla. Renal concentrating
ability can be measured in the laboratory by assessing the specific gravity of
the urine produced.
